Haldimand County Library & Heritage Centre – Ontario, Canada (2019)

In 2019, Wood Cad Design Firm collaborated with SRK Woodworking to provide detailed and specification-compliant millwork design shop drawings for the Haldimand County Library & Heritage Centre in Ontario, Canada. This culturally significant project required precision, creativity, and a deep understanding of public-use spaces.

Led by our founder and Interior Solutions Engineer, Susith Kelaniyage, we supported the successful execution of complex millwork elements that met both the architectural design intent and fabrication standards.


📌 Project Overview:

  • Client: Haldimand County Library & Heritage Centre

  • Millwork Provider: SRK Woodworking

  • Service: Millwork Design Shop Drawings

  • Year: 2019

  • Millwork AutoCad Designer: Susith Kelaniyage, Wood Cad Design Firm
